Shower Installation Price Range in Greenfield, IN
Low Range: $1,200 – $2,500
High Range: $4,000 – $7,000
| Project Type | Typical Range |
|---|---|
| Standard Shower Replacement | $1,200 – $2,500 |
| Custom Shower Installation | $3,000 – $5,500 |
| Walk-in Shower Conversion | $2,500 – $4,500 |
| Luxury Shower with Features | $4,500 – $7,000 |
| Minor Shower Repairs | $300 – $800 |
| Shower Door Installation | $500 – $1,200 |
| Tile Work & Finishing | $1,000 – $3,000 |
What Affects the Cost of Shower Installation in Greenfield, IN
Several factors can influence the overall cost of installing a shower. Understanding these elements can help you plan and budget effectively for your project.
- Materials: Choice of tiles, fixtures, and waterproofing materials.
- Size and Scope: Larger or more complex designs require more materials and labor.
- Labor Complexity: Custom features or difficult access can increase installation time and effort.
- Permitting: Necessary permits may add to the overall timeline and cost.
- Extras: Additional features like benches, niche shelves, or upgraded fixtures.
| Scope/Size | Typical Range |
|---|---|
| Standard Shower (3'x3') | $2,000 – $5,000 |
| Mid-Size Shower (4'x4') | $3,500 – $7,000 |
| Large Shower (5'x5') | $5,000 – $10,000 |
| Luxury Custom Shower | $8,000 – $15,000+ |
Note: Costs can vary based on materials, complexity, and regional labor rates.
